Apache OpenOffice (AOO) Bugzilla – Issue 104724
In nested, complex table select row on page 1 result in top row select on page 2

Load http://www.3111skyline.com/download/linux/apps/openOffice/cpu_support.odt in current master. try to select a whole row by doing this: In the test file, try to position your mouse just to the left of the shaded row on page one ( the "Pentium 4 3.2GHz" row) when the arrow turns into the right facing arrow, try and select the table row. Instead of selecting the desired row, the first row on the top of the next page is selected. (this was originally reported in https://bugzilla.novell.com/show_bug.cgi?id=440937)
MRU->OS: open the attached document, try to select (by "arrow selection") a row of "Table2" on page one -> first row of second page will be selected. This does not happen when the inner table is not nested, e.g. copy/pasted into new document. The outer table is only of one cell and almost not visible.
